Trusted by engineers across multiple sectors, this Titanium Grade 5 stock sheet measures 0.265 inches in thickness, 21 inches in length, and 41 inches in width. Composed of approximately 90% titanium, 6% aluminum, and 4% vanadium, it boasts an exceptional strength-to-weight ratio (UTS 130-150 ksi), excellent corrosion resistance in saline and acidic media, and a service temperature range up to 600°F. This makes it ideal for fabricating components in harsh chemical processing, marine plumbing, and high-traffic janitorial facilities where durability and hygiene are paramount.

| ❌ Mistake | ✅ Correct Approach |
|---|---|
| Using standard steel cutting tools without proper lubrication and cooling. | Utilize carbide or high-speed steel tooling with ample coolant and slow cutting speeds to prevent excessive heat buildup and tool wear. |
| Employing welding techniques not optimized for titanium, leading to embrittlement. | Conduct all welding in an inert gas atmosphere (e.g., Argon) and ensure thorough pre-cleaning to prevent atmospheric contamination and maintain weld integrity. |
